What you’ll need

To make Mediterranean Chicken Patties, here’s a handy list of the key ingredients:

  • 1 lb ground chicken
  • 1/4 cup breadcrumbs (or almond flour for a gluten-free option)
  • 1/4 cup feta cheese (crumbled)
  • 2 tbsp fresh parsley (chopped)
  • 2 tbsp red onion (finely chopped)
  • 1 garlic clove (minced)
  • 1 tsp dried oregano
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per
  • 2 tbsp olive oil (for frying)
  • Tzatziki sauce (for serving, optional)
  • Pita bread or lettuce wraps (for serving, optional)
  • Sliced cucumbers and tomatoes (for serving, optional)

By using almond flour instead of breadcrumbs, you maintain that delightful texture while accommodating gluten-free friends!
